Transaction 3387689c596dd6a8b5da5e1c945d5c8608b1ee163c6a7a61a7f2cc78534d80f6

117 Input
2 Outputs
  • 3387689c596dd6a8b5da5e1c945d5c8608b1ee163c6a7a61a7f2cc78534d80f6:0
  • value  150000000000
    address  3Jyu5bexAu6ZoLfiwoKbBE1rrS6CLjFjV4
  • 3387689c596dd6a8b5da5e1c945d5c8608b1ee163c6a7a61a7f2cc78534d80f6:1
  • value  1182316007
    address  1GbVUSW5WJmRCpaCJ4hanUny77oDaWW4to